To make an informed decision about the providers or workers you employ or work with, you can search their compliance record to see if they have received any current or past compliance or enforcement actions. More information about the actions included in the search.
- The search looks for individual, sole trader, trading names or company names.
- Search for a business using a single word or partial word, as this may find spelling or name variations.
- Search for a worker using first name or last name, not both.
- If you've searched different possible spellings, action types or years and don't find any results, it's likely the provider or worker hasn't received any enforcement actions.

In force: Revocation of registration of registered NDIS provider - from 5pm 9 May 2022
Candice’s House Pty Ltd
60627489749
All actions for this ABNCaloundra QLD 4551
On 9 May 2022 a notice of revocation of registration was issued to Candice’s House Pty Ltd under section 73P(1)(e) of the National Disability Insurance Scheme Act 2013. The decision to revoke registration is based on consideration of the suitability requirements set out in the National Disability Insurance Scheme (Provider Registration and Practice Standards) Rules 2018.
Registration Group
101 accommodation/tenancy assistance; 104 high intensity daily personal activities; 107 assistance with daily personal activities; 108 assistance with travel/transport arrangements; 114 community nursing care; 115 assistance with daily life tasks in a group or shared living arrangement; 120 household tasks; 125 participation in community, social and civic activities; 127 management of funding for supports in participant plans; 132 specialised support coordination; 136 group and centre-based activities;
